LAHORE (Dunya News) - Pakistan Awami Tehreek’s (PAT) All Parties Conference (APC) to formulate a joint strategy against the government on the issue of Model Town tragedy is being held in Lahore today (Saturday).

Opposition parties including Pakistan People’s Party (PPP),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I), Pakistan Muslim League-Quaid (PML-Q), Awami Muslim League (AML), Pak Sarzameen Party (PSP), Sunni Ittehad Council, Sunni Ittehad Council, Majlis-e-Wehdatul Muslimeen (MWM) and Ulema Mashaikh Council are attending the meeting.

The APC began with the inaugural speech of PAT chief Dr Tahirul Qadri.

A joint declaration will be issued with the consensus of all parties at the conclusion of the APC.

The APC will demand of the government to take action against the responsible officials involved in the Model Town massacre in the light of Justice Baqir Najfi commission report.

Earlier, the PAT chief had given December 31st deadline for the Punjab Chief Minister, Law Minister and the civil officers to step down from their offices in the light of the Model Town inquiry report.

All leadership of the opposition, including former president Asif Ali Zardari and PTI chief Imean Khan, has supported the demands of the PAT chief Dr Tahirul Qadri.

The APC will draft the strategy against government in context of Justice Baqir Najfi commission report and an approval will be acquired from opposition parties on the future strategy against the government.
